Who Are We Looking For

Vestwell is expanding and were excited about adding a Senior Specialist Plan Documents who is passionate about our mission to change the retirement FinTech space. At a high level were looking for a dedicated senior specialist to assist our Operations team to manage plan document drafting amendments restatements and other related projects. Ideally you have spent several years working with sponsors recordkeepers and/or TPAs and have dedicated some or all of your prior experience supporting plan design and plan document services for qualified/non-qualified plans.

What Will You Be Doing

A key component of Vestwells mission to empower retirement savings includes bundled plan services and oversight. As a Senior Specialist on the Plan Documents Team you will work closely with our Onboarding Retirement Plan Administration Client Success and Employer Services Teams to handle plan design reviews drafting plan documents and amendments and consulting with Plan Sponsors.

Day-To-Day You Will Also Be Expected To:

  • Provide Documents Compliance Team support - prepare plan documents including: discretionary and interim amendments restatements participant notices and related disclosures
  • Support Team members by performing duties as assigned including support with process reviews research and documentation related to plan documents operational corrections audit support
  • Project management - create processes for novel and recurring large-scale document projects; and assure successful timely completion of each
  • Provide Product support - contribute to discussions with various Product Teams to continually improve and iterate on our technology and to iterate automation for plan document creation and management
  • Provide consultative client support - collaborate with Plan Sponsors to optimize plan design via discretionary amendment requests addressing queries and ensuring a clear understanding of chosen plan specifications

Requirements

The Necessities:

  • At least 5 years of experience in Qualified/Non-Qualified Plan design and document drafting
    Subject Matter Expertise - Understanding of Employee Retirement Income Security Act (ERISA) Department of Labor (DOL) Internal Revenue Service (IRS) regulations
  • Keen attention to detail and deadlines
  • Considerable background in client servicing and strong communication skills
  • Strong demonstrated commitment to proactively managing workload while adhering to IRS/DOL deadlines
  • Positive collaborative and proactive attitude
  • Proficiency with Excel and Microsoft Office suite; Google Workspace; cloud-based client portals and internal network drives

The Extras

  • Knowledge of one or more plan document and its related draft system (e.g. FT William Datair ASC Sungard Relius)
  • Knowledge of Application Programming Interface (API) functionality
  • Experience with SalesForce or similar Customer Relationship Management (CRM) software
  • Qualified 401(k) Administrator (QKA) or higher credential from ASPPA or equivalent career experience
